package com.smartdevicelink.test.rpc.enums;
import com.smartdevicelink.proxy.rpc.enums.MetadataType;
import junit.framework.TestCase;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.List;
/**
* This is a unit test class for the SmartDeviceLink library project class :
* {@link com.smartdevicelink.proxy.rpc.MetadataTags}
*/
public class MetadataTypeTests extends TestCase{
/**
* Verifies that the enum values are not null upon valid assignment.
*/
public void testValidEnums () {
String example = "mediaTitle";
MetadataType enumMediaTitle = MetadataType.valueForString(example);
example = "mediaArtist";
MetadataType enumMediaArtist = MetadataType.valueForString(example);
example = "mediaAlbum";
MetadataType enumMediaAlbum = MetadataType.valueForString(example);
example = "mediaYear";
MetadataType enumMediaYear = MetadataType.valueForString(example);
example = "mediaGenre";
MetadataType enumMediaGenre = MetadataType.valueForString(example);
example = "mediaStation";
MetadataType enumMediaStation = MetadataType.valueForString(example);
example = "rating";
MetadataType enumRating = MetadataType.valueForString(example);
example = "currentTemperature";
MetadataType enumCurrentTemperature = MetadataType.valueForString(example);
example = "maximumTemperature";
MetadataType enumMaximumTemperature = MetadataType.valueForString(example);
example = "minimumTemperature";
MetadataType enumMinimumTemperature = MetadataType.valueForString(example);
example = "weatherTerm";
MetadataType enumWeatherTerm = MetadataType.valueForString(example);
example = "humidity";
MetadataType enumHumidity = MetadataType.valueForString(example);
assertNotNull("mediaTitle returned null", enumMediaTitle);
assertNotNull("mediaArtist returned null", enumMediaArtist);
assertNotNull("mediaAlbum returned null", enumMediaAlbum);
assertNotNull("mediaYear returned null", enumMediaYear);
assertNotNull("mediaGenre returned null", enumMediaGenre);
assertNotNull("mediaStation returned null", enumMediaStation);
assertNotNull("rating returned null", enumRating);
assertNotNull("currentTemperature returned null", enumCurrentTemperature);
assertNotNull("maximumTemperature returned null", enumMaximumTemperature);
assertNotNull("minimumTemperature returned null", enumMinimumTemperature);
assertNotNull("weatherTerm returned null", enumWeatherTerm);
assertNotNull("humidity returned null", enumHumidity);
}
/**
* Verifies that an invalid assignment is null.
*/
public void testInvalidEnum () {
String example = "MEDIA_TITLEZ";
try {
MetadataType temp = MetadataType.valueForString(example);
assertNull("Result of valueForString should be null.", temp);
}
catch (IllegalArgumentException exception) {
fail("Invalid enum throws IllegalArgumentException.");
}
}
/**
* Verifies that a null assignment is invalid.
*/
public void testNullEnum () {
String example = null;
try {
MetadataType temp = MetadataType.valueForString(example);
assertNull("Result of valueForString should be null.", temp);
}
catch (NullPointerException exception) {
fail("Null string throws NullPointerException.");
}
}
/**
* Verifies the possible enum values of MetadataType.
*/
public void testListEnum() {
List<MetadataType> enumValueList = Arrays.asList(MetadataType.values());
List<MetadataType> enumTestList = new ArrayList<MetadataType>();
enumTestList.add(MetadataType.MEDIA_TITLE);
enumTestList.add(MetadataType.MEDIA_ARTIST);
enumTestList.add(MetadataType.MEDIA_ALBUM);
enumTestList.add(MetadataType.MEDIA_YEAR);
enumTestList.add(MetadataType.MEDIA_GENRE);
enumTestList.add(MetadataType.MEDIA_STATION);
enumTestList.add(MetadataType.RATING);
enumTestList.add(MetadataType.CURRENT_TEMPERATURE);
enumTestList.add(MetadataType.MAXIMUM_TEMPERATURE);
enumTestList.add(MetadataType.MINIMUM_TEMPERATURE);
enumTestList.add(MetadataType.WEATHER_TERM);
enumTestList.add(MetadataType.HUMIDITY);
assertTrue("Enum value list does not match enum class list",
enumValueList.containsAll(enumTestList) && enumTestList.containsAll(enumValueList));
}
}
